Transaction 27fc37cb72762ddb8696258f10b605bd625261dd03b9377e4f8ddd3eb27fd893
1 Input
2 Outputs
- 27fc37cb72762ddb8696258f10b605bd625261dd03b9377e4f8ddd3eb27fd893:0
- 27fc37cb72762ddb8696258f10b605bd625261dd03b9377e4f8ddd3eb27fd893:1
value 7249727
address 1DpLWi38v54sEWFH5scZEfrbYJketHDG4Y
value 41700000
address 15ftHKfaS8jPYkxp75GE6rtSZkRVyXNYfC